/// Re-sync an existing consumer's orb-managed CI wiring to the current generator
/// flow.
///
/// Reads the committed `gen-circleci-orb.toml` (never overwrites it) and rewrites
/// only the gen-circleci-orb-managed blocks in `.circleci/config.yml`, preserving
/// the consumer's own jobs and customizations. Run with `--check` in CI to fail
/// when the wiring is out of date.
#[derive(Debug, clap::Args)]
pub struct Update {
    /// Path to gen-circleci-orb.toml.
    #[arg(long, default_value = "gen-circleci-orb.toml")]
    pub config: PathBuf,

    /// Path to the .circleci/ directory.
    #[arg(long, default_value = ".circleci")]
    pub ci_dir: PathBuf,

    /// Verify mode: write nothing and exit non-zero (with a diff and guidance)
    /// when the CI wiring is out of date. For use in CI.
    #[arg(long)]
    pub check: bool,
}

impl Update {
    pub fn run(&self) -> Result<()> {
        let config = orb_config::load_config(&self.config)
            .with_context(|| format!("reading {}", self.config.display()))?;
        let opts = opts_from_config(&config);

        let config_path = self.ci_dir.join("config.yml");
        let current = std::fs::read_to_string(&config_path)
            .with_context(|| format!("reading {}", config_path.display()))?;
        let (resynced, report) = ci_patcher::resync_build(&current, &opts);

        // Content the strip kept because it was not recognised as ours, yet sat
        // inside a managed-marker region: preserved, but worth a human's eyes.
        if !report.warnings.is_empty() {
            eprintln!(
                "warning: {} item(s) inside a gen-circleci-orb managed region were not recognised \
                 and have been preserved — review them (a marker may be damaged, or custom content \
                 was added inside a managed block):",
                report.warnings.len()
            );
            for w in &report.warnings {
                eprintln!("  - {w}");
            }
        }

        if self.check {
            if resynced != current {
                eprintln!(
                    "{}",
                    drift_message(&opts.gen_circleci_orb_version, &current, &resynced)
                );
                anyhow::bail!("CI wiring is out of date — run `gen-circleci-orb update`");
            }
            println!("CI wiring is up to date.");
            return Ok(());
        }

        if resynced != current {
            std::fs::write(&config_path, &resynced)
                .with_context(|| format!("writing {}", config_path.display()))?;
            println!("Re-synced CI wiring in {}", config_path.display());
        } else {
            println!("{} CI wiring already up to date.", config_path.display());
        }
        Ok(())
    }
}

/// Operator-facing message when `--check` finds the wiring out of date. The local
/// CLI must be upgraded to the pinned version FIRST, or `update` reproduces the
/// old wiring.
fn drift_message(version: &str, current: &str, would_be: &str) -> String {
    format!(
        "CI wiring is out of date for gen-circleci-orb@{version}.\n\
         \x20 1. Upgrade your local CLI to match:  cargo binstall gen-circleci-orb@{version}\n\
         \x20    (an older CLI would re-create the OLD wiring)\n\
         \x20 2. Re-sync the wiring:               gen-circleci-orb update\n\
         \x20 3. Commit + push the config change.\n\
         Summary of the change (run `gen-circleci-orb update` then `git diff` for the exact diff):\n{}",
        line_diff(current, would_be)
    )
}

/// Minimal line diff for the alert. Not a true unified diff (the authoritative
/// diff is `git diff` after running `update`); lines unique to the current config
/// are shown with `-`, lines unique to the re-synced config with `+`.
fn line_diff(current: &str, would_be: &str) -> String {
    use std::collections::HashSet;
    let cur: HashSet<&str> = current.lines().collect();
    let new: HashSet<&str> = would_be.lines().collect();
    let mut out = String::new();
    for l in current.lines() {
        if !new.contains(l) {
            out.push_str(&format!("- {l}\n"));
        }
    }
    for l in would_be.lines() {
        if !cur.contains(l) {
            out.push_str(&format!("+ {l}\n"));
        }
    }
    out
}
